Founded in 2012, Fullstack Academy is a tech bootcamp provider that offers immersive online programs for AI & machine learning, software engineering, cloud computing, cybersecurity, data analytics, DevOps, and product management. Many bootcamps offered by Fullstack Academy have flexible scheduling options to allow students to balance career development and other commitments. Fullstack Academy also offers the Grace Hopper Program, a software engineering bootcamp for women and non-binary students, in addition to partnerships with leading universities nationwide.
In the AI & Machine Learning Bootcamp, students will explore practical and theoretical machine learning concepts using real-world tools and graduate with the specialized knowledge needed to apply AI fundamentals in a current role or pursue a new career in the data field.
As part of the Cloud Computing Bootcamp curriculum, students acquire the skills and knowledge to navigate cloud computing complexities, including learning about fundamental concepts and gaining experience with popular platforms like Microsoft Azure and Amazon Web Services (AWS).
The Fullstack Academy Software Engineering Immersive is JavaScript-based and covers coding basics, front-end development, back-end development, and more.
Throughout the Cybersecurity Bootcamp, students learn offensive and defensive cybersecurity skills, including Linux, automation, pen testing, bash scripting, Python for security, incident response, digital forensics, and NIST framework. Through bootcamp and additional studying, students will also be prepared for industry-recognized training and certification from Amazon Web Services (AWS) and the Computing Technology Industry Association (CompTIA).
In the Data Analytics Bootcamp, students learn data visualizations, data-collection systems, Excel, Python, SQL, and more.
The Product Management Bootcamp curriculum combines hands-on lessons and interactive technology with foundational material, preparing students for every step of their product management career journey. Learn essential skills spanning the product development life cycle, from ideation to performance analysis.
All Fullstack Academy bootcamps include career and job search support to help students land jobs in some of the fast-growing fields. Graduates of Fullstack Academy have been hired by Google, Amazon, Facebook, Fortune 100 firms, startups, and more.

So the big question, is it worth it? Definitely. 100%. I was actually a bit nervous because it's a lot of money to put into a for-profit school. But as someone who holds a CS degree, what you get from Fullstack Academy is far more than a piece of paper.
The first thing I want to say is I think bootcamps are underrated. In general, many of the things taught in Computer Science tend to be too theoretical and divorced from what actually happens in the industry. That is not to say that a CS degree is useless. But Fullstack Academy keeps up with the industry and teaches technologies that employers are looking for. It's like an alumni that came to campus to speak who does actual hiring said. Bootcamp graduates hit the ground running.
The second thing is that the community is just amazing. I've met so many amazing people through the program. As someone else in my cohort said, I'm just amazed at the people I've met. We've had so many fun times together and created some cool projects along the way. And we'll continue to help each other in the future. I feel like these bonds will last a lifetime. And it's also because of the community that I've come so far. When I first attended Fullstack, I would say I was a super social recluse. But everyone accepted me for who I am, and through my experience here with them, I became a bit more social and better at communicating my thoughts.
And the instructors (and the teaching fellows) really care about the students. I want to give a shoutout to Geoff Bass, Omri Bernstein and Corey Greenwald. One of the things you will have to do by the end of Senior Phase is make a Portfolio Enrichment Piece about a technical topic. I wrote mine during Review Week, which is the gap between Junior Phase and Senior Phase. And Geoff gave me a lot of good comments on how to improve my PEP, which was a blog post on Medium. He told me how like I was underselling myself because it was obvious I put a lot of work into researching my topic. By the way, listen to career services and your instructors when they say to do it during Review Week because a million things happen during Senior Phase (I am 100% glad I did it during Review Week). When I did a mock technical interview with Omri, he pointed out what I could do better (like eye contact and telling the interviewer that I'm thinking) and that helped me a lot in interviews. As far as I know, the instructors like Corey help alumni with mock interviews all day even after graduation.
I could write a lot more, but to restate what I said in the beginning, I'd definitely recommend Fullstack Academy 100% to anyone looking to get into Software Development. When I had graduated from college, it was really hard looking for a job. I was on my own, and I didn't have any side projects and I was not that great at communicating. But coming to Fullstack, I gained a portfolio of side projects, along with friends for life, along with better communication skills, along with full stack web development skills (which I connect together with the skills from my CS degree). And now I have an offer that I have accepted.
And the career success team is really awesome as well. They help you with your Resume, your LinkedIn, Follow-Ups, Meetups, etc. They're always there helping you 100% to get that software engineering job. It's very very personal compared to college in my opinion. I wanted to also give a shoutout to our career success counselors, Jackie Ore, Rachel Fogel and Natalie Giuliano, because they worked really hard (and continue to do so) to help us throughout the process to get that job.
How much does Fullstack Academy cost?
Fullstack Academy costs around $14,995. On the lower end, some Fullstack Academy courses like Online Data Analyst Training Accelerator Program cost $0.
What courses does Fullstack Academy teach?
Fullstack Academy offers courses like Fullstack Academy AI & Machine Learning Bootcamp (Part-Time), Fullstack Academy Cybersecurity Analytics Bootcamp (Full-Time), Fullstack Academy Cybersecurity Analytics Bootcamp (Part-Time), Fullstack Academy Data Analytics Bootcamp (Full-Time) and 8 more.
Where does Fullstack Academy have campuses?
Fullstack Academy teaches students Online in a remote classroom.
